【Course Objectives】

The main objective of this course is to provide students with an opportunity to gain a thorough understanding of a core M&A transaction document. By the end of the course, students should know what a purchase agreement is, when one is used, who the typical parties are, what those parties’ motivations are, typical ancillary agreements to the purchase agreement and typical issues that arise as part of the negotiation process.

【Course Contents】

The course will begin with an overview of the purchase agreement. Each week, we will read portions of an actual purchase agreement and supplementary materials and then discuss those materials in the seminar. Toward the end of the seminar, a student (or group of students) will present about a topic related to the purchase agreement for half of the seminar time. The remaining half of the time will be used for discussion and/or to provide supplementary information regarding the topic.
